Leadership update: Innovate ÀóÖ¦ÊÓÆµ

Shawn Baxter named interim president and CEO

I am pleased to share that will take on the role of interim president and CEO of , while continuing as associate vice-president (Strategy, Enterprise and Commercial) at the ÀóÖ¦ÊÓÆµ. Shawn will assume the interim role following the retirement of , PhD, who will conclude his tenure as president and CEO of Innovate ÀóÖ¦ÊÓÆµ at the end of May. We thank John for his leadership and many contributions to Innovate ÀóÖ¦ÊÓÆµ and wish him all the best ahead.

Having Shawn serve in both roles will provide strong continuity, maintaining momentum across Innovate ÀóÖ¦ÊÓÆµâ€™s work while keeping it closely connected to the university’s innovation and entrepreneurship priorities.

Innovate ÀóÖ¦ÊÓÆµ plays a vital role as the university’s innovation company, helping move ideas from discovery into real-world use and supporting researchers, students, and startups as they bring those ideas to life. The work of Innovate ÀóÖ¦ÊÓÆµ closely aligns with Shawn’s current portfolio, which focuses on strengthening partnerships, identifying new opportunities, stewarding resources strategically, and supporting initiatives that create value for the university and the broader community.

In his role as interim president and CEO of Innovate ÀóÖ¦ÊÓÆµ, Shawn will focus on supporting the team and strengthening trusted relationships with partners. His leadership will continue to support collaborations between Innovate ÀóÖ¦ÊÓÆµ and the university, helping to translate research into impact.
